A Comparison of Health Risks among Adolescents from School-Based Health Centers and Primary Care Settings

Purpose: Most youth receive screening, education, and treatment of health risks through attending either a school-based health center (SBHC) or a primary care practice (PC). Little is known about the difference in health risk profiles of adolescents presenting across the two settings. We compared levels of health risk behaviors and psychosocial factors of adolescents across settings to better understand the needs of the youth they serve.
